Grenade thrown at British tourists in Kenya

The Foreign Office said it was urgently looking into reports that a number of British travellers had escaped the attack near Mombasa after the grenade failed to explode. According to Sky News, Mombasa police chief Robert Kitur said the grenade was detonated safely by experts. "We are investigating the incident and looking for the man who threw the grenade at the tourists and fled." A spokeswoman for the Foreign and Commonwealth Office said: "We're urgently looking into it at the moment." According to a Kenyan newspaper, two tourists escaped the attack after the grenade was thrown at their vehicle near Likoni, an area in Mombasa county. The driver is reported to have contacted police, who cordoned off the area before detonating the grenade.
